How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Guadalupe County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Guadalupe County Studio Apartments | $1,633 | $903 | $3,286 |
Guadalupe County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,379 | $749 | $3,587 |
Guadalupe County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,689 | $900 | $3,476 |
Guadalupe County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,833 | $999 | $5,284 |
Guadalupe County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,041 | $1,544 | $3,940 |
